Heathway is in London and in Greenwich district. SE3 7AN is located in the Blackheath Westcombe electoral ward, within the English Parliamentary constituency of Greenwich and Woolwich. This postcode has been in use since 1980-01-01.

Over the last 12 months, the overall crime rate around Heathway was 49.2 per 1,000 residents, which is 39.3% lower than the Blackheath Westcombe average. The most reported crime type was Anti-social behaviour.

Heathway has the 25th lowest crime rate of 82 local areas in Blackheath Westcombe and the 179th lowest crime rate of 755 local areas in Greenwich .

Violent and sexual offences accounted for around 13.1 crimes per 1,000 residents and have been falling year on year. Over the last decade, overall crime has risen by about 196.6%.

Employment

SE3 7AN area has a very high level of entrepreneurship. Only 9% of streets have higher percent of entrepreneur residents. 15% of population in this area is self-employed, while the average in the UK is 9.7%. High number of entrepreneurs usually leads to relatively high economic growth, higher paid jobs and better quality of life in the area.

SE3 7AN area has a low unemployment rate. According to Census 2021, 2% residents of this area were unemployed, while the average in the UK was 4.83%. A low level of unemployment in an area indicates a strong job market, where most people who are seeking work can find employment. This generally reflects a healthy economy in the area.
